Abstract: | Microstructure variation of FePt thin film upon annealing at elevated temperatures was investigated by transmission electron microscopy (TEM). A special shape aperture was employed to observe the ordered L10 phase in the dark-field TEM images. With increasing the annealing temperature, crystal grains formed clusters with gathering of neighboring grains, and crystal grain growth proceeded within the cluster. L10 ordered crystal grains were preferentially formed near the grain boundaries, and their sizes grew with increasing the annealing temperature. |
